Abstract

Hydrocarbon oils are cracked and/or hydrogenated by passing them together with hydrogen and oxygen or oxygen-containing gas <PICT:0435809/III/1> mixtures over catalysts the reaction proceeding exothermically and without external heating due to the reaction of the hydrogen with the oxygen in the presence of catalysts promoting oxidation, e.g. vanadium, tungsten, molybdenum, platinum, palladium, &c. Coke oven gas from a holder g mixed with air in a vessel m is pumped to a reaction vessel a into which it atomizes the oils from a tank o through nozzles b. The materials are cracked and/or hydrogenated in passage through catalysts c maintained at reaction temperature by catalytic combustion of the hydrogen and the products are cooled in a cooler d heavy constituents being condensed and removed to a tank t<1>. The vapours are passed through a high tension apparatus e and a scrubber w from which the condensate is removed to a tank t and partly recirculated as scrubbing agent while the remainder is passed to a separator q in which low boiling constituents are separated by distillation with steam and condensed in a cooler k the condensate being collected in a separator S, where the final product is separated from the water and led to a receiver t<111>.100 parts coke oven gas containing 50 per cent hydrogen are mixed with 120 parts air and the vapours obtained from a heavy paraffin oil and the mixture is led over shavings of electrolytic copper. 28 per cent of the paraffin is converted into light oil which is absorbed in activated carbon. Specification 348,252 is referred to.
